
A bowl packed with four kinds of fresh berries is already a showstopper, and the bright lemon-honey dressing here takes it somewhere truly special. The combination of strawberries, blueberries, raspberries, and blackberries creates a gorgeous mix of colors, textures, and natural sweetness that feels both effortless and impressive. Fresh lemon juice and zest bring a citrusy lift, while a drizzle of honey ties everything together without overpowering the fruit. Scattered mint leaves add a cool, herby finish that makes each bite feel a little more alive. Every single ingredient in this recipe is naturally free from ginger, so there's no label-reading or substitution stress involved — just clean, simple produce doing its thing. Letting the salad rest for ten minutes before serving is the small step that makes a big difference, coaxing out the berries' natural juices and turning the dressing into something almost syrupy. In a small bowl, whisk together the lemon juice, lemon zest, and honey until the honey is fully dissolved.
Add the strawberries, blueberries, raspberries, and blackberries to a large mixing bowl. Pour the lemon-honey dressing over the berries and toss gently until evenly coated.
